Given:

  • Distance covered is 100m.
  • Time taken is 2min

To Find:

  • The speed from the given data .

Concept Used:

  • We will use the formula which us stated as Speed × Time = Distance.

Note: This formula is only valid for non accelerated motion.

Solution:

We are here given that an object covers 100m with a speed of v in time t .

Using the formula mentioned;

\sf{\implies s=v\times t}

\sf{\implies 100m = v \times 2min }

\sf{\implies 100m =v\times 2\times 60s}

\sf{\implies 100m =v\times 120s}

\sf{\implies v=\dfrac{100m}{120s}}

\sf{\implies v=\dfrac{5}{6}ms^{-1}}

\red{\sf{\leadsto v=0.83m/s(approx)}}

Therefore speed is 0.83m/s. (approx)
